A short proof on the transition matrix from the Specht basis to the Kazhdan-Lusztig basis

Mee Seong Im

We provide a short proof on the change-of-basis coefficients from the Specht basis to the Kazhdan-Lusztig basis, using Kazhdan-Lusztig theory for parabolic Hecke algebra.
